The Olympus DP26 boasts a 5-MegaPixel live CCD sensor, ensuring that every tiny detail is captured with remarkable precision and accuracy. This high-resolution sensor, combined with the True Color Technology, produces images that are true-to-life, vibrant, and devoid of unwanted noise. Whether you're observing intricate cell structures, examining delicate samples, or documenting your findings, the Olympus DP26 delivers images of exceptional quality.
The camera offers a wide dynamic range, allowing it to handle a broad range of lighting conditions, from dimly lit laboratories to brightly lit stages. Its high sensitivity (ISO 1600) ensures that you can capture clear images even in low-light settings, making it an ideal choice for a variety of microscopy applications.

1. High Resolution: The Olympus DP26 offers a resolution of 5 megapixels, which is sufficient for capturing detailed images of various specimens.
2. Live View: The live view feature allows for real-time observation of the sample, aiding in accurate focusing and adjustments.
3. Dual Capture: The Dual Capture function captures two images at different exposures, helping to prevent over or under-exposure in challenging lighting conditions.
4. Compatibility: This camera is compatible with a wide range of Olympus microscopes, making it a versatile choice for various applications.
5. Durable Build: The Olympus DP26 is known for its robust construction, ensuring longevity and reliability.
Cons:1. Price: The Olympus DP26 is on the higher end of the price spectrum for microscope cameras, which may be a significant factor for some users.
2. Limited Software: While the camera comes with software for image management, it may not offer the same level of advanced editing capabilities as dedicated photo editing software.
3. Learning Curve: For beginners, there might be a learning curve when it comes to understanding the camera's features and optimizing settings for the best results.
